
Integration Lead - ATLO (Assembly, Test, & Launch Operations) - Millennium Space Systems
Job Description
Company:
Millennium Space SystemsOur team is curious, bold and innovative. We take risks, innovate and explore new techniques and technologies. We influence change because we challenge the status quo. And when we watch our satellites launch, we know each one of us made it happen.
We are seeking an Integration Lead (ATLO) to be responsible for managing the end-to-end design, development, and implementation of application interfaces, data flows, and systems, often specializing in APIs, M&A IT, or enterprise platforms. They act as a key liaison between teams, ensuring cross-functional alignment, maintaining project timelines, and validating technical solutions.
This position's internal job is Production Ops Spec. Our Team is currently hiring for a level 3.
Position Responsibilities:
Develops, implements, and maintains manufacturing processes and methods that comply with company policies and procedures, improves production efficiency, and optimizes product quality
Monitors, assesses, and provides status on production progress, actions, issue resolution, and support needs
Investigates product defects and production inefficiencies and develops solutions to reduce/mitigate
Conducts staffing and cost analyses
Coordinates and prepares justification for major capital expenditures and equipment implementation
Represents manufacturing on production related issues
Basic Qualifications (Required Skills/Experience):
Minimum of 6 or more years related work experience or an equivalent combination of education and experience (e.g. Master+4 years' related work experience, minimum of 10 years' related work experience, etc.)
Demonstrated success managing complex, multi-component system integrations in large-scale projects
Excellent technical communication and stakeholder management skills
Facilitate cross-team communication and ensure technical alignment throughout the integration process
This position requires the ability to obtain a U.S. Security Clearance for which the U.S. Government requires U.S. Citizenship. A U.S. Security Clearance Post-Start is required
Preferred Qualifications (Desired Skills/Experience):
Experience in the aerospace industry
Proficiency with PC Applications, especially Excel
Excellent written and Verbal Communications
Demonstrated ability to aggregate, visualize, and analyze data to make informed decisions (i.e. SQL, Excel, PowerBI, etc.)
Hands on experience with Component level testing (Vibe, Shock, Thermal Cycling, functional testing, etc.)
